Kevin Burns: Mitchell Committee's Kane County Spending Proposal at Odds with Lauzen Pledge

Letter to the Editor: Burns calls for zero-growth budget.

To the Editor:

I’m happy to see that the has revisited the budget as proposed by Finance Committee Chairman Jim Mitchell.

Mr. Mitchell proposed a budget that would increase revenues and spending on county operations during this period of declining property values, increasing unemployment and shrinking household budgets. I support the recommendations made this morning by the Kane County Board to reject these increases.

What is surprising is Finance Committee Chairman Mitchell, also serving as for the Tri-Cities, bringing this citizen-unfriendly budget forward. It certainly is at odds with Mr. Lauzen’s pledge to freeze county taxes. Does Mr. Lauzen support this budget or does he disagree with his own campaign chairman on this fundamental aspect of his platform?

As County Board chairman, I would have called for a zero-growth budget for 2012-2013, and I am happy to see others on the board taking steps to move the budget in that direction.
